And 2nd question what is preferred tranny fluid for the t-5 and how much does it take, it looks like you fill through the speedo opening and there is a sight hole in the side do you just fill to that level or does it rake more? thanks for the help Dan
 
Don't know about the smog pump lines question. But ... the T-5 fluids ... I used B&M Trick Shift in mine - I think it calls for any Automatic transmission fluid (Mercon). I cant say for sure, but I BELIEVE it holds like 3.6 quarts or something - you can't over-fill it if you stop when fluid comes out. If you are on the passenger side (under the car) there are two fill holes that use a 3/8" ratchet. Use a pump to pump it in there. The lower hole is to allow it all to drain out, the upper hole is where you add it and as soon as it starts pouring out of the upper hole - it's filled! Easy maintenance. Synthetic fluid will make the tranny sound louder - just a PS!
